Our Process

From paddy to plate, in seven stages.

Every sack that reaches a customer has passed through the same disciplined process — designed to protect grain quality at every step, whichever variety is being run.

- 01

Intake & Sourcing

Paddy is received from partner farms and logged for traceability back to source.

- 02

Cleaning & Grading

Stones, husk, and foreign matter are removed before the grain enters processing.

- 03

Parboiling / Steaming

For Sella and Steam variants, paddy is soaked and steamed to lock in nutrients.

- 04

Drying

Our tower silos bring grain to the correct moisture level before milling.

- 05

Milling & Whitening

Husk and bran layers are removed to produce White, Steam, or Sella rice.

- 06

Sorting & Packing

Grain is length- and colour-sorted, then packed to each buyer's specification.

Quality Control

Safety First. Quality Always.

It’s the standard posted at our own factory gate, and the one every batch is measured against before it ships — moisture content, broken-grain ratio, and purity checked at each stage of the process.
